Tilt and turn windows, like all windows, can experience issues gradually. Here are some typical issues that might need interior repair:
Sticking Mechanism: The window might not open or close efficiently due to dirt accumulation or misalignment.Weather Stripping Wear: Over time, sealing strips can use down, causing drafts and reduced energy performance.Broken Handles: The deals with can become loose or break, making it challenging to operate the window.Glass Issues: Cracks or chips in the glass can occur, causing potential security hazards and decreased insulation.Mechanical Failure: The internal hardware can malfunction, avoiding the window from operating correctly.Table 2: Common Issues and SolutionsProblemProspective CausesRecommended SolutionsSticking MechanismDirt, misalignmentClean the mechanism, realignWeather Stripping WearAge, wear and tearChange weather condition strippingBroken HandlesExcessive force, useChange deals withGlass IssuesImpact, thermal stressRepair or change glassMechanical FailureRust, damageLubricate parts or change hardwareDIY Repair Techniques

Regular maintenance, such as cleaning and lubrication of the hardware, must be done at least as soon as a year. Weather condition stripping may need changing every few years.
Q2: Can I change the whole window myself?
Replacing a whole window can be complex and usually requires professional installation to guarantee correct sealing and insulation.
Q3: What kind of lubricant should I utilize?
A silicone-based lubricant is recommended for the systems of tilt and turn windows, as it will not bring in dirt or dust.
Q4: How can I improve the energy effectiveness of my tilt and turn windows?
Routinely inspect and replace weather condition removing, ensure hinges are clean and functioning, and think about installing thermal curtains or blinds.
Q5: Is it worth repairing older tilt and turn windows?
If the structure and mechanism are sound, it might be more cost-effective to repair than to change, specifically if they offer great energy performance and aesthetic appeals.
